    <diploma-text>An average of 55 students at Year 11 and 55 students at Year 12 undertake the IB program. 

IB Diploma subjects offered at Carey: 
Language A1: English, Chinese, Indonesian. (Thai, Korean and Japanese are offered on a tutorial basis for an extra fee.)
Language B: French, German, Indonesian, Mandarin Chinese, English, Spanish, Spanish ab initio (Standard Level only)
Individuals and Society: History, Economics, Psychology, Philosophy, Geography, Business and Management, Information Technology in a Global Sciety (ITGS)
Experimental Sciences: Biology, Chemistry, Physics
Mathematics: Mathematical Studies (Standard Level only), Mathematics (both SL and HL)
Options: Visual Arts, Theatre Arts, Music

    <description>&lt;p&gt;Australia's largest co-educational boarding school, Geelong Grammar School provides for some 1650 girls and boys on its four campuses, including the renowned Timbertop Year 9 campus in the foothills of the Victorian Alps. Boarding is available from Years 5 to 12 with a weekly boarding option available in middle school (Years 5 to 8). The 800 boarders come from all states of Australia and 25 other countries.
